4726 Potatoes

"Nature's perfect and versatile food."

Starchy and nutritious, Long-White potatoes are a popular variety of the world's fourth-largest food crop, excellent for boiling, mashing, baking and frying.

Also known as: Spuds, White potatoes, Irish potatoes

Botanical name: Solanum tuberosum

About Potatoes

They are high in complexes of carbohydrates, and rich in dietary fiber, vitamin B6 and potassium.

Nutrition Information

Per 100 grams of boiled Long White potatoes, nutrition facts are approximately as follows: energy 70 kcal, carbohydrates 16.6 grams, fiber 2.2 grams, sugars 0.2 grams, protein 2 grams, fat 0.1 grams, sodium 1 milligram, potassium 445 milligrams, vitamin C 4.5 milligrams, vitamin B6 0.1 milligrams, and folate 10 micrograms.

Storage & Handling

Cool, dark, and dry storage is recommended. Avoid direct sunlight and ethylene-producing fruits.

Optimal Storage Conditions:
Temperature: 4-10°C (39-50°F)
Humidity: 80-90%
Packaging: Breathable bags, loose in pallets, or in paper bags
Shelf Life: 2-5 months
Storage Notes: Monitor for moisture, heat, and CO2 levels to prevent spoilage. Keep away from strong-smelling products as potatoes can absorb odors.

PLU Code Reference

4-digit codes: Conventionally grown produce

5-digit codes starting with 9: Organic produce

5-digit codes starting with 8: Originally intended for GMO (rarely used)


PLU codes streamline checkout processes, improve inventory management, and provide consistency across different stores. The system was developed by the International Federation for Produce Standards (IFPS).
